Lorelai asks Rory why Dean broke up with her, but Rory’s doing that thing where she shuts out her mother and won’t talk about what’s bothering her. She immediately goes to her room and starts putting everything that reminds her of Dean into a box. Lorelai tries to tell her she might want those things someday, but Rory gives her the box and tells her to get rid of it. Lorelai shoves it in the back of the closet, right next to her Max box.

At six o’clock the next morning, Rory barges into Lorelai’s room and wakes her up. She wants to deal with her breakup by making a list of errands that need be taken care of. Lorelai tells her to wallow and really deal with the breakup, but Rory insists she’s fine. The girls try to go to Luke’s, but all the routes there are blocked because Rory won’t go down any street where she might see or think about Dean. They end up climbing over trashcans in an alley. When they get to the diner, Lorelai is shocked to see the six a.m. crowd and flustered when she sees Rachel is still hanging around. Rory is sure the whole town knows she’s been dumped. Lorelai tells her she’s wrong, but of course she’s not.

Luke gets angry when Lorelai tells him Dean broke up with Rory. He sees Dean walking toward the diner and goes outside to tell him to stay out. They start wrestling in the middle of the street. Lorelai pulls them apart and then tells Rory they can run their errands. When they’re done with that, Rory gets out her schoolbooks. In her backpack, she finds an invitation she got from Madeline. She’s having a party that night, and Rory decides to go. Lorelai suggests she take Lane with her.

After Lane and Rory leave for the party, Lorelai gets out her Max box and decides to go see him. Rory took the car, so Lorelai goes to Sookie’s to see if she can borrow hers. She finds Sookie freaking out because Jackson is cooking her dinner and won’t let her in the kitchen. When Lorelai gets to Max’s, she tells him she misses him. He invites her inside and they start making out. Neither one of them really knows what to do about their situation; Max is still Rory’s teacher and Lorelai is still Rory’s mother. In the end, Max suggests they talk on the phone on a regular basis and take it from there.

Lane meets a nice Korean boy at the party and dances with him all night. Tristin and his girlfriend, Summer, are having issues. Summer breaks up with him in front of everyone. Rory finds him hanging out by himself in another room. She sits down and starts talking to him, and suddenly they’re kissing. Rory starts crying and runs out of the room. When Lorelai gets home, Rory is in her pajamas on the couch. She says she’s ready to wallow.
